Q: Is 53,805,245 a Prime Number?
A: No, 53,805,245 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 53805245 can be evenly divided by 1 5 13 19 65 95 247 361 1,235 1,805 2,293 4,693 11,465 23,465 29,809 43,567 149,045 217,835 566,371 827,773 2,831,855 4,138,865 10,761,049 and 53,805,245, with no remainder.
Since 53,805,245 cannot be divided by just 1 and 53,805,245, it is not a prime number.
